Migos has long-touted its ownership of the dab sensation. Their pride of the move shone through on “Look At My Dab,” also known as “Bitch Dab,” from its Back to the Bando mixtape released in September.

Peewee Longway supposedly took to Twitter to claim that he started the dab trend and the saying “piped it up,” which Migos uses as an ad-lib. The Atlanta rapper has since deleted his post, but it was captured by saycheesetv.

“Who the first one to say piped it up (ME)” he writes, “who the first to say dab (ME) Who is the real lobby runner (ME) retweet these #facts.”

Migos did not appreciate Peewee’s claims on their territory.

#FACTS SINCE WE TALKIN FACTS .. Migos Gave U Life!!” the group seemingly responds on its official Twitter account. “GLOVES?! Let’s Hit For Tha Dab!! Whoever Win Can Have The Dab!!”

Offset also supposedly posted an image on Instagram of himself holding up both his middle fingers. That post has vanished as well.

“CLAIMING WORDS AINT HELPING CAREERS OR CLAIMING DA DAB SHIIT LAME MAKE A HIT NIGGA,” the Migos rapper put for the caption.
